Environmental Stewardship and Sustainability
School grounds maintenance also acts as a basis for instilling environmental stewardship and advocating for sustainability. Eco-friendly initiatives, such as utilizing native plants, creating composting systems, and saving water, do not just reduce the campus' environmental impact, but also to teach learners about eco-conscious living.
